Product Overview

Iron Ore Grinding Chemical Aid is a specially formulated performance-enhancing additive designed to improve grinding efficiency in iron ore beneficiation and mineral processing plants. It significantly reduces particle agglomeration inside ball millsresulting in improved particle size distribution and enhanced mill output.

Our advanced formulation is suitable for hematite iron ore variants processed in dry grinding systems.

How It Works

During grinding, fine iron ore particles tend to agglomerate due to surface charges and moisture interaction. This agglomeration reduces grinding efficiency and increases energy consumption.

Our Iron Ore Grinding Chemical Aid:

  • Modifies particle surface properties
  • Reduces electrostatic attraction between fines
  • Prevents coating of grinding media
  • Enhances dispersion inside the mill

The result is smoother grinding action, improved liberation, and higher throughput.

Technical Specifications (Typical Values)

Parameter Value
Appearance Light brown liquid
pH 7–9
Specific Gravity 1.05 – 1.15
Solubility Water soluble
Dosage 0.03% – 0.10% of ore feed (optimized through trials)

Performance Impact

  • Throughput increase: 5–15%
  • Power reduction: 3–8%
  • Improved Blaine fineness control
  • Reduced circulating load

Actual performance depends on ore characteristics and grinding circuit design.
